WebHere are some things to say in Welsh with the pronunciation in brackets (). " Croeso i Gymru " (Kroy-sore ee Gum-ree) - Welcome to Wales " Dewch i mewn " (Dew-ch ee mewn) - Come in (formal Welsh) " Bore da " (Bor-eh dah) - Good morning "Cai ydw i " (Ky uh-doo ee) - I am Cai (i.e., My name is Cai) " Pwy ydych chi? Put them all together and you can say 'Dwi'n caru ti' informally to someone you love, or as an exclamation of exaggerated affection. WebJan 15, 2024 · (Am I happy?) Wyt ti’n hapus? (Are you happy?) Ydy o’n hapus? (Is he happy?) Ydy hi’n hapus? (Is she happy?) Ydyn ni’n hapus? (Are we happy?) Ydych chi’n hapus? (Are you happy?) Ydyn nhw’n hapus? (Are they happy?) Response (Yes) Wyt. (Yes, you are.) Ydw. (Yes, I am.) Ydy. (Yes, he is.) Ydy. (Yes, she is.) Ydych. (Yes, you are.) Ydyn. (Yes, we are.) smart banknote
